
如何用python制作动图
用户关注问题
用Python制作动图需要哪些库?
我想用Python来制作动画GIF,有哪些常用的库可以实现这个功能?
制作动图常用的Python库
制作动图常用的Python库包括Pillow、imageio和matplotlib。Pillow可以处理图像编辑与保存为GIF格式,imageio可以方便地读取和写入动图文件,matplotlib适合用来生成并保存动态图像。选择具体库时,可以根据动画的复杂程度和个人习惯来决定。
如何用Python将多张图片合成为一张动图?
已有多张连续的图片,想用Python将它们合成一个动画GIF,具体操作步骤是怎样的?
合成动画GIF的基本步骤
可以使用Python的imageio库来合成动画。一般步骤包括读取所有图片文件,将它们以列表形式传入imageio.mimsave函数,指定保存的文件名和动画帧率。这样就能生成一个连续播放的GIF动画。
如何控制Python制作的动图播放速度?
在用Python制作的GIF动图里,如何调整动画的播放快慢?
调整动画播放速度的方法
播放速度通常是通过设置GIF动画的帧间隔时间来控制。使用imageio库时,可以通过传入duration参数来指定每帧的显示时间,数值越小动画播放越快,数值越大则播放越慢。这样就可以灵活控制动图的播放速度。